Golang Software Engineer (Remote)

Golang Software Engineer (Remote)

Posted 2 weeks ago by Sourced

Negotiable
Undetermined
Remote
London Area, United Kingdom

Summary: As a Golang Software Engineer, you will be responsible for developing scalable software solutions for a leading global technology client. This remote contractor role involves collaboration with cross-functional teams to design, develop, and maintain applications using Golang. You will also participate in code reviews and contribute to process improvements while troubleshooting technical issues. The position emphasizes a commitment to high-quality coding and innovative project contributions.

Key Responsibilities:

  • Design, develop, and maintain robust applications using Golang.
  • Collaborate with cross-functional teams to define project requirements and deliver high-quality solutions.
  • Participate in code reviews to ensure code quality and distribute knowledge amongst peers.
  • Optimize and enhance existing software for improved performance and scalability.
  • Troubleshoot and resolve complex technical issues in a timely manner.
  • Contribute to the continuous improvement of software development processes.
  • Document software designs, implementation details, and best practices.

Key Skills:

  • Proficiency in Golang programming language.
  • Experience with microservices architecture and containerization (e.g., Docker).
  • Strong understanding of software design patterns and principles.
  • Excellent problem-solving skills and attention to detail.
  • Ability to work collaboratively in a remote team environment.
  • Strong communication and documentation skills.

Salary (Rate): undetermined

City: London Area

Country: United Kingdom

Working Arrangements: remote

IR35 Status: undetermined

Seniority Level: undetermined

Industry: IT

Detailed Description From Employer:

Role: Golang Software Engineer (Remote)

Location: Remote (Work from Anywhere)

Payout: $30 - $80/hour

Role Overview: As a Golang Developer, you will play a key role in building scalable and efficient software solutions for one of our clients, a global leader in the Technology industry. This contractor position offers the opportunity to work remotely and contribute to innovative projects for top companies and institutions worldwide. You will collaborate with cross-functional teams to design, develop, and maintain robust applications using Golang.

Key Responsibilities:

  • Design, develop, and maintain robust applications using Golang.
  • Collaborate with cross-functional teams to define project requirements and deliver high-quality solutions.
  • Participate in code reviews to ensure code quality and distribute knowledge amongst peers.
  • Optimize and enhance existing software for improved performance and scalability.
  • Troubleshoot and resolve complex technical issues in a timely manner.
  • Contribute to the continuous improvement of software development processes.
  • Document software designs, implementation details, and best practices.

Required Skills & Qualifications:

  • Proficiency in Golang programming language.
  • Experience with microservices architecture and containerization (e.g., Docker).
  • Strong understanding of software design patterns and principles.
  • Excellent problem-solving skills and attention to detail.
  • Ability to work collaboratively in a remote team environment.
  • Strong communication and documentation skills.

More About the Opportunity: This contractor position requires a passion for coding and a commitment to delivering high-quality solutions. As a Golang Developer, you will have the opportunity to work on innovative projects and contribute to the growth of a global network of experts.

Equal Opportunity Employer: We hire based on skills and expertise. All qualified candidates are welcome regardless of background, experience, or prior employment history. Applications are reviewed solely on demonstrated technical ability and qualifications.

Apply Now!